Description

This beautifully restored 1920s home blends timeless character with the comforts of modern living. Every detail has been thoughtfully preserved or enhanced—from the original oak flooring in the kitchen, meticulously refinished, to the custom cabinetry in the kitchen, small butler’s pantry, and laundry room, all lovingly maintained. A potential fourth bedroom offers added flexibility, and the garage—conveniently accessible from W 3rd—adds both function and charm. The landscaping is as lovely as it is practical, complete with French drains for peace of mind. Cap all of that with a functioning fireplace! Art and nature meet in this one-of-a-kind home: a local artist was commissioned to create the stunning stained-glass window in the upstairs alcove, and an actual lobster fossil is embedded in the upstairs shower. The copper backsplash behind the stove is a true showpiece. You'll love the back deck as you look over the landscaping out back! Need storage? The massive, encapsulated crawlspace offers tons of it.
